Description
Quantitative and qualitative analysis of systems of linear algebraic equations: Gauss-Jordan reduction, matrix theory, and linear vector spaces; diagonalization of an n by n matrix; and similarity, eigenvalues and eigenvectors, spectral theory for symmetric matrices, and diagonalization of quadratic forms with applications to principal component analysis.
